Worklenz vs Teamleader: Which Is Better for Agencies in 2026?
Worklenz vs Teamleader is a comparison between a project management tool and a CRM-first platform bundling sales, invoicing, and project tracking. Teamleader’s pricing - billed in euros, per user, with a minimum seat count - reflects its positioning as a business management suite rather than a pure PM tool.
Quick Comparison: Worklenz vs Teamleader
| Feature | Worklenz | Teamleader |
|---|---|---|
| Pricing | Free (up to 3 projects); from $9.99/user/mo | From €25-40/user/mo (minimum 2 users) |
| Core focus | Project & task management | CRM + invoicing + project management |
| Open Source | ✅ Yes (AGPL-3.0) | ❌ No |
| Self-Hosting | ✅ Yes | ❌ Cloud-only |
| Time Tracking | ✅ Built-in, all tiers | ✅ Built-in |
| CRM & Invoicing | ❌ Not a feature | ✅ Built-in, core differentiator |
| Best For | Agencies wanting PM + resourcing | Agencies wanting CRM + invoicing + PM bundled |
Pricing Deep Dive
Teamleader’s per-user pricing runs €25-40/month (Good/Better/Best tiers), with a minimum of 2 users required - meaningfully more expensive than Worklenz’s entry tier, reflecting its broader CRM and invoicing scope. Annual billing saves up to 17%.
Worklenz pricing:
- Cloud: Free plan - unlimited users, up to 3 active projects; Pro Small Teams from $9.99/user/month, Business Small Teams $14.99/user/month
- Self-hosted: Community edition free (unlimited users); Business ($99/mo) and Enterprise ($499/mo)
Teamleader’s price reflects bundled CRM and invoicing - if you only need project management, Worklenz delivers that at a fraction of the cost.
Feature-by-Feature Breakdown
CRM, Sales & Invoicing
Teamleader’s core strength: CRM, quotations, invoicing, and sales pipeline management tied to project delivery - genuinely useful for agencies managing the full client lifecycle in one tool.
Worklenz doesn’t include CRM or invoicing; it focuses on project execution.
Winner: Teamleader, decisively, for agencies wanting sales-to-delivery-to-billing in one platform.
Resource Management
Teamleader’s resourcing capabilities are secondary to its CRM/invoicing focus.
Worklenz provides team-wide utilization views as a core, dedicated feature.
Winner: Worklenz.
Task & Project Management
Teamleader offers solid project tracking as part of its broader suite, though less specialized than dedicated PM tools.
Worklenz provides full project management - boards, lists, subtasks, Gantt views - as its primary focus.
Winner: Worklenz, for teams whose primary need is project coordination, not CRM.
Pricing for Small Teams
Teamleader’s €25-40/user/month with a 2-user minimum is a meaningful commitment for small agencies.
Worklenz’s free plan and $9.99/user/month Pro tier are dramatically more accessible.
Winner: Worklenz, for budget-conscious small teams.
Self-Hosting & Data Control
Teamleader is cloud-only.
Worklenz is open source (AGPL-3.0) and self-hostable for free.
Winner: Worklenz.
